Understanding the EB-5 Program Essentials



The EB-5 Immigrant Financier Program supplies a pathway to United state irreversible residency via investment in job-creating enterprises. Your investment must create or protect at least 10 full-time tasks for United state employees within two years.


Comprehending the program's framework is substantial. You'll be dealing with U.S. Citizenship and Immigration Services (USCIS) and must send Type I-526, Immigrant Request by Alien Financier, to start the process. After authorization, you can make an application for conditional residency. It is very important to see to it your financial investment meets all required standards, as USCIS rigorously assesses these applications. Obtaining accustomed to the EB-5 program can aid you make notified decisions and navigate the procedure properly.

Financial Investment Source Verification



Validating the resource of your investment funds is a vital step in the EB-5 application process. You'll need to give clear documents showing where your cash comes from. This suggests gathering monetary records, bank statements, tax returns, and any type of other appropriate records that trace your funds back to their origin. If your financial investments come from a business, you should show your function and business's economic health. Be prepared to describe any kind of huge deposits or uncommon purchases, as USCIS will inspect these carefully. Make sure all files are authentic and equated if required. Having a solid understanding of your monetary history will certainly not just reinforce your application yet likewise quicken the testimonial process.


Browsing the Regional Facility Alternative



When you pick the Regional Facility alternative for your EB-5 investment, you're using a pathway that can streamline the process while potentially maximizing your task creation influence - eb5 Investment. Regional Centers are designated by USCIS and concentrate on particular jobs, commonly in targeted locations where job creation is a priority. This implies you can purchase a bigger task, like a hotel or mixed-use growth, without having to manage it directly

Among the key advantages is that you don't require to produce tasks on your own; the Regional Facility will certainly manage this while you can concentrate on your service objectives. Additionally, your financial investment might get indirect task creation, providing you a more comprehensive effect in the community.


Before committing, study various Regional Centers to locate one that lines up with your worths and goals. Look for a strong performance history and openness to guarantee your financial investment is protected.
